This operates two hotels with 9 in one and 6 in the other. The one that I stayed in with 9 rooms is in a lively and busy area . Just outside the hotel is a restaurant and there are plenty of places to eat. Inside the hotel is a peaceful oasis where you won’t hear any noise. The location is the best. The other hotel is in a quieter neighborhood a few minutes away. Each of the 15 rooms has it’s own personality, is different and has its distinctive decoration. The owners said they decorated them themselves. I love the decoration and especially the lighting.
After you reserve a room, be sure to contact the owner for the exact address in case you want to arrive on your own. I think it is best to request the owner to take you there because he/she will lead you to the ticket booth to buy tickets. There are a number of bridges so heavy big luggages can be a bit of a challenge . If you arrive after 5 pm, you can enter free of charge as no one is there to check your ticket. . But once you are inside, and if you choose to leave the area after 8 or 9 am until 5 pm, you have to pay to come back in. You can buy a one day or in my case 3 days pass. Do check with the owner for up to date information.

The hotel is Ping Jiang Road, right next to the river which offers easy access to the shopping area. You can easily find eateries within walking distance as well. Just note that because of the fact it is located the river where cars typically can't get to, you would likely need to alight at the main road and walk about 5mins in to the hotel. Might not be suitable for groups with small children, huge luggages or elderly.
The hotel itself is super charming. First, you will be greeted by warm and friendly staff who are more than happy to help you with luggages or provide tips for the area. There is no elevators so you would need to carry your luggages to rooms on the 2F or 3F, ( the staff helped me with mine). Room is very clean and fittings are all new. Toilet is new as well with automated flush. The toilet/bathroom doors are translucent however. You can't see what the person is doing inside but the light passes through so might not be a good idea to share the room with someone else if they are sensitive to light especially at night. Otherwise, everything else is perfect at this location.

LingbingxueerAntes era el Sheraton Wugong, ahora es parte del grupo Pan Pacific Hotels. La llegada en coche al vestíbulo es impresionante. El único problema de seguridad son las múltiples entradas y salidas; cualquiera puede entrar y salir sin control de seguridad. Lo mejor es que hay una puerta junto al restaurante Ruimian de Batanyingyue que da directamente a la zona escénica de Panmen, ideal para un paseo nocturno o una visita después del desayuno. Solo hay que recordar que el horario de apertura es de 8:30 a 21:00; fuera de ese horario, la puerta está cerrada y hay que buscar otra ruta. Las vistas nocturnas del hotel también son espectaculares. Si hace demasiado calor durante el día, se puede pasear por la noche para admirar Batanyingyue y Ruimen bajo la luna, experimentando la serena belleza de Suzhou a la luz de la luna. Al abrir la puerta, se encuentra un camino serpenteante que lleva a un mundo oculto, y al levantar la vista, se ven pabellones y estanques por todas partes, revelando la milenaria esencia de Suzhou. El desayuno es bastante sencillo, aunque también se puede disfrutar de un tazón de fideos al estilo de Suzhou en el restaurante Ruimian en la planta baja. En verano hay muchos mosquitos en los jardines, así que es importante tomar precauciones.
